Loose Hinges
Symptoms: The door might droop, stick, or not close appropriately.Option: Tighten the hinge screws. If the screws are removed, use longer screws or fill the holes with wood filler before reinserting the screws.
Broken Locks
Symptoms: The lock might not engage effectively, or the key might not turn smoothly.Service: Replace the lock. If you're uncertain about the procedure, think about hiring a professional locksmith.
Damaged composite front door repair Frame
Symptoms: Cracks, spaces, or warping in the frame.Solution: Repair or change the damaged area. For small cracks, wood filler can be used. For more extensive damage, a brand-new frame might be required.
Warped Doors
Signs: The composite door maintenance checklist may not close appropriately or may stick in specific areas.Option: Depending on the severity, you might need to airplane the door, change the hinges, or replace the door totally.
Used Weatherstripping
Symptoms: Drafts around the door, increased energy expenses.Option: Replace the weatherstripping. Ensure it fits snugly around the whole boundary of the door.Steps to Ensure Secure Door Repairs
Evaluate the Damage
Visual Inspection: Check for any visible signs of damage, such as fractures, gaps, or loose parts.Functionality Test: Test the door's operation. Does it open and close efficiently? Do the locks engage properly?
Gather Tools and Materials
Standard Tools: Screwdriver, hammer, pliers, drill.Materials: Wood filler, screws, weatherstripping, replacement locks.
Repair Loose Hinges
Tighten Screws: Start by tightening the hinge screws. If they are removed, remove them and fill the holes with wood filler.Reinsert Screws: Once the filler has actually dried, reinsert the screws and tighten them securely.
Change Broken Locks
Get Rid Of Old Lock: Use a screwdriver to eliminate the old lock from the door.Install New Lock: Follow the manufacturer's directions to set up the brand-new lock. Guarantee it is lined up appropriately and all parts are safely secured.
Repair or Replace the Door Frame
Minor Repairs: For little cracks, use wood filler to spot the damage. Sand the area smooth once the filler has actually dried.Significant Repairs: If the frame is significantly damaged, it might need to be replaced. This is a more complicated task and may require professional help.
Address Warped Doors
Plane the Door: If the door is a little deformed, you can plane it to get rid of excess product. Ensure the door is still functional after planing.Change Hinges: Sometimes, adjusting the hinges can assist align the door and reduce warping.Replace the composite door lock repair: For substantial warping, replacing the door might be the finest option.
Change Worn Weatherstripping
Get Rid Of Old Stripping: Use an utility knife to thoroughly get rid of the old weatherstripping.Install New Stripping: Measure and cut the new weatherstripping to fit the door. Ensure it is firmly attached and forms a tight seal around the door.FAQs
Q: How often should I examine my doors for security concerns?A: It's a great practice to inspect your doors a minimum of twice a year, particularly before the winter season and summer seasons. Regular examinations can help you identify and address concerns before they become major problems.

Q: Can I repair a damaged door frame myself, or should I employ a professional?A: Minor repairs, such as filling small cracks, can frequently be done yourself. Nevertheless, for more comprehensive damage, it's suggested to hire a professional to make sure the repair is done properly and safely.

Q: What should I look for when picking a brand-new lock for my door?A: Look for a lock that is resilient, simple to set up, and fulfills your security needs. Think about functions such as deadbolts, keyless entry, and clever locks that can be managed through a smartphone app.

Q: How can I avoid my door from contorting?A: To avoid warping, ensure the door is effectively sealed and insulated. Avoid exposing the door to excessive moisture and direct sunshine. Regular maintenance, such as painting or staining, can also assist protect the composite door hinge repair from ecological elements.

Q: What are some signs that my door needs to be changed?A: Signs that your door might require to be changed include significant warping, comprehensive damage to the frame, and locks that no longer function correctly. If the door is old and no longer provides sufficient insulation, replacement might likewise be necessary.
